Roof Leakages and Their Reasons
Although roofing leaks can arise from numerous sources, recognizing their main causes is crucial for efficient prevention and repair work. One common factor is the build-up of debris in rain gutters and valleys, which can block water circulation and lead to merging. Additionally, improper flashing around chimneys, skylights, and vents can create weak points, permitting water to infiltrate. Aging roof covering products also play a substantial function; as roofs age, they might end up being fragile and shed their efficiency at driving away wetness. Ice dams can create throughout winter months, creating water to back up under shingles and leakage right into the home. Ultimately, poor ventilation can result in moisture build-up in the attic, which may endanger the roofing framework in time. Recognizing these reasons can aid property owners take aggressive measures to preserve their roof coverings and prevent expensive fixings.

Solutions for Improved Ventilation
To enhance roof ventilation, home owners can apply a number of efficient services that promote better air flow and minimize warm buildup. One of the most effective approaches is to mount ridge vents, which enable cozy air to leave from the top of the roofing system. Additionally, soffit vents can be mounted along the eaves to attract cooler air into the attic space. Adding turbine vents or powered attic ventilators can further enhance blood circulation, specifically in hot environments. Property owners need to likewise ensure that insulation is correctly mounted, as it can obstruct air flow otherwise positioned appropriately. Regular assessments and upkeep, including cleaning particles from vents, are necessary to keeping efficient air flow and lengthening roofing system life.

Kinds Of Tornado Damages
Extreme climate events can cause different kinds of damages to roofings, substantially influencing the honesty of a home. High winds can raise floor tiles or tiles, bring about revealed areas that might permit water seepage. Hail storm can produce dents, cracks, or punctures in roofing products, damaging their safety capacities. Hefty rain can intensify existing vulnerabilities, causing leakages and water damage. Additionally, snow accumulation can cause architectural anxiety, possibly resulting in collapses otherwise correctly managed. Debris from tornados, such as dropped branches or uprooted trees, can cause substantial physical damages also. Recognizing these types of storm-related damages is vital for property owners to take timely activity and guarantee the longevity of their roof.
